i've checked now: the 10:57 Pontu picture is the last one today which has been recorded. it is the dark time of the year so the battery may be exhausted even though today it has been sunny. maybe the camera will rest for a while and battery will recharge in the sunshine.
the camera may try to restart within an hour. the older camera systems restarted once an hour even when there was enough power. that was when we heard the click! and saw the MOBOTIX-logo in the lower left corner of the screen for a few seconds. the automatic restart every hour does not happen with these newer cameras if the camera is on, but hopefully it will try now that the camera is off. so we'll have to wait....
